Kaspr logo

Kaspr

6.3/10

LinkedIn-centric EU/EMEA B2B contact capture (Chrome) — Free plan; Starter from $49/mo annual headline.

Best for

  • EMEA/EU-leaning SMB and mid-market teams prospecting via LinkedIn + Chrome
  • Buyers who want Free evaluation and clear annual Starter/Business headlines
  • Teams that need phone/email reveals into CRM more than a built-in sequencer

Starting from $49.00/user/mo

Free plan available

RocketReach logo

RocketReach

5.7/10

B2B contact database for finding professional emails, phone numbers, and company insights with prospecting automations.

Best for

  • Individual sellers and recruiters needing emails/phones
  • Teams wanting published prices vs quote-only databases
  • Outbound users who can land on Pro for phones + integrations

Starting from $34.00/user/mo

Free plan available
